Summary

Dr. Jeeny Job is an internal medicine physician who earned her Doctor of Osteopathy degree from New York Institute of Technology College of Osteopathic Medicine. With 25 years of experience in medical practice, she brings extensive knowledge to patient care. Dr. Job is fluent in both Spanish and English, allowing her to serve diverse communities effectively.

Dr. Job practices at Saint Barnabas Hospital in Bronx, New York, where she focuses on comprehensive internal medicine care. She specializes in treating conditions such as stroke and cerebrovascular accidents, helping patients recover from these serious neurological events. Her treatment approach includes physical therapy and strength training to help patients regain function and mobility. Additionally, she provides depression screening as part of her commitment to whole-person healthcare. Patients have given Dr. Job an average rating of 3.0.
